Pinnacle’s Youngstown Treatment Services (Pinnacle Treatment Center OH VIII) is an outpatient clinic focused on medication-assisted treatment (MAT) and therapy for individuals with opioid use disorders. MAT options include methadone, buprenorphine (with or without naloxone), extended-release injectables, and Vivitrol® to reduce cravings and support recovery. Counseling services feature individual, group, and family therapy using evidence-based approaches such as c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), motivational interviewing, anger management, relapse prevention, 12-step facilitation, and the Matrix Model.
The clinic also offers telehealth sessions for added flexibility, as well as transitional and recovery support through discharge planning, aftercare follow-up, naloxone education, peer mentoring, housing and employment assistance, and case management. Comprehensive testing services include regular screenings for drugs, alcohol, HIV, hepatitis B/C, STIs, and TB, ensuring a holistic approach to care.
